As reported in the NEW YORK TIMES : Jeter was examined by Dr. Stuart Hershon, the team physician, and was determined to have a bruise. Jeter, who missed six games earlier this season with a strained left quadriceps muscle, will be re-evaluated Wednesday. Jeter’s left hand was wrapped with an elastic bandage to the middle of his forearm. Yanks Get Pounded In A-Rods Return

Tuesday night at the Stadium, the Yankees got bet badly, 12-2 by the Baltimore Orioles. The night marked the return of Alex Rodriguez to the lineup, and A-Rod hit a homerun.
